15 School Districts Join JED and Âܲ·AVÊÓÆµin Transformational Youth Mental Health and Suicide Prevention Program for Pre-K-12 StudentsThe Jed Foundation (JED) and Âܲ·AVÊÓÆµ announce the selection of 15 school districts to participate in the District Comprehensive Approach (DCA) pilot, a transformational program that guides districts in improving systems of support for pre-K-12 students’ emotional well-being. Inaugural district cohort members will be at the forefront of learning and leading powerful mental health and suicide prevention practices that will benefit both staff and students.
